Buying This Truck is a Huge Mistake dcl97: Go check f150 forums if you think the 5. 0 is more reliable. It is, by a significant margin, the most problematic engine you can get in the f-150 right now. I ordered a 2019 with the 5. 0 before checking the forums thinking it would be more reliable, but discovered I was horribly wrong. I went and talked with the service techs at my dealer and they all warned against it, and recommend I re order with either the NA V6 or the 2. 7 Ecoboost.

we have them in Ambulances. heres the problem: The one we run 24/7/365, is a beastThe main deal is that it has a TON OF SENSORS when the check engine light is on, it disables the AC. let me tell ya. the check engine light is on ALL THE TIMEwe run a 2. 5 ecoboost and it has 126, 000 miles on it. it hauls butt. if we floor it, it will peel out and it WILL out run most sports cars. HEHEHE. (insert laughing horse meme here)its been small problems like dirty MAP, MAF sensor or an ignition coil. We run it about 100 miles a day. THE REAL PROBLEM is the transmission and let me tell ya, THEYRE NOT MAKING ANY. atleast thats what we were told, so we have to rebuild them and switch them out. we have gone through about 4 transmissions in a fleet of 30. thats bad. theyre all 2015 or newer

Just be cautious with the 5. 0 V8 F-150 2018 and newer they've been having a lot of issues with oil consumption, timing chain rattles, engine knocking there's also a lot of TSB out right now addressing these and other issues I have a buddy that works at the Ford dealership he's already had to replace a few 5. 0 V8 engines.

I have a transmission cooler on my 2009 Altima with 170, 000 on the original cvt. The oil still goes through the radiator after the trans cooler to bring it up to operation temperature. Definitely not saying its a good car but it keeps the oil from burning up and turning brown so quickly, still working. for now.
